Type I
General purpose Fairly high C3S content for good early strength development General construction (most buildings, bridges, pavements, precast units, etc.)
Type II
Moderate sulfate resistance Low C3A content (<8%) Structures exposed to soil or water containing sulfate ions
Type III
High early strength Ground more finely, may have slightly more C3S Rapid construction, cold weather concreting
Type IV
Low heat of hydration (slow reacting) Low content of C3S (<50%) and C3A Massive structures such as dams. Now rare.
Type V
High sulfate resistance Very low C3A content (<5%) Structures exposed to high levels of sulfate ions

A cement is a binder, a chemical substance used for construction that sets, hardens, and adheres to other materials to bind them together. It is most widely used material in existence and is behind only water as the planet's most-consumed resource.
Type 2 OPC cement, a variant of Portland cement, possesses moderate heat of hydration and sulphate resistance. Its balanced properties make it suitable for general construction applications, providing durable and stable structures in environments with moderate sulphate exposure
